The VDMA says Europe can restart a solar production sector that can compete on price with Chinese imports by reducing transport costs – provided a Euro supply chain can be established.
Michael van der Gugten, Sales and Marketing Executive at Smit Thermal Solutions, is convinced that perovskite solar cells have reached maturity, and that they are ready to make the step from the lab to production. He is leading the organization of a conference on this topic and expects that the perovskite community, production equipment suppliers and crystalline silicon cell manufacturers will discuss the implementation of perovskite-silicon tandem cells or the production of standalone perovskite modules.
